Output dedbb3c733a45a7b99a1cc5ebdef2740e9b8ef4a27b792acae3e1e30179cfcc8:5

value
434500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8923f26b3b80ab66bdb18986bd5c62c45741a0c6 OP_EQUAL
address
3EC9ZTmT82MW1CQ8A9F4anC4C1XhNaUzPZ
transaction
dedbb3c733a45a7b99a1cc5ebdef2740e9b8ef4a27b792acae3e1e30179cfcc8